The Red Sox have received inquiries about right-hander Brayan Bello, but sources indicate they are not actively shopping him. Bello, who posted a 3.35 ERA in 2025 and signed a six-year, $55MM extension, is seen as a valuable asset due to his potential and cost-effectiveness. Despite solid results, concerns about his strikeout rate and long-term reliability may prompt the Red Sox to consider trading him for a frontline pitcher or to strengthen their lineup. Additionally, Boston is exploring a trade for Brendan Donovan from the Cardinals.
